MY JOURNEY AS A CREATOR OF BEAUTY
I have often been asked how I create my images. What is the process? To be honest with you, this same question was in my own mind for many years. At this point, I feel I have some insights that have given me a sacred understanding of how I do create each piece. To answer this question, I need to take you on a short journey.
My earliest memory of wanting to create came from drawing clothes from a paper doll when I was about 7 years old. I loved to trace around the paper figure and dream up elaborate gowns for her. I was fascinated by color and I went through many boxes of crayons, often using my weekly allowance to buy paper and crayons.
A second memory is sitting in a flower filled field, close to our home, that was filled with hollyhocks. My friends and I would collect the bulbs and flowers and create elaborate imaginative wedding figures.
I have been fortunate that I had wonderful college teachers who kindly allowed me to play "outside the box" with my assignments, rare completing the project without taking it in an original direction.
I would often ask myself "Where do these images come from?" "How do I know which color us, what direction to go? My creative process is totally internal. In the past several years I have embraced the quantum world, where all possibilities exist. This allows me a great peacefulness when I create. I will usually sense when an idea is germinating, it may takes weeks to come through within me. I am peaceful with the timing.
I simply sit with the emptiness of a blank canvas, paper or fabric and wait for the inspiration to begin to speak to me. Then my magical journey begins, the paint flows, the image emerges, often directing me with subtle insights as how I should proceed. For me, there is no place I would rather be, caught in the privilege of doing what I love and sharing it with you.
